Output 41f8bbb39b99b7324d266de9f5aab512de128393818769c3059800488257b992:1

value
5500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dae712019976a14d73acced5d895dca5a687479 OP_EQUAL
address
3EcAB2XygKBXbCnLhC4ew9Kz1xdv5pU7F1
transaction
41f8bbb39b99b7324d266de9f5aab512de128393818769c3059800488257b992
confirmations
299592
spent
true